From 1b2b1beae97149a6ea68a7500bedf3289ea4f856 Mon Sep 17 00:00:00 2001 From: markt Date: Wed, 22 Jun 2011 16:53:58 +0000 Subject: [PATCH] No functional change. Refactoring so all attributes are handled the same way. git-svn-id: https://svn.apache.org/repos/asf/tomcat/trunk@1138550 13f79535-47bb-0310-9956-ffa450edef68 --- java/org/apache/tomcat/util/net/jsse/JSSESocketFactory.java | 9 ++++----- 1 file changed, 4 insertions(+), 5 deletions(-) diff --git a/java/org/apache/tomcat/util/net/jsse/JSSESocketFactory.java b/java/org/apache/tomcat/util/net/jsse/JSSESocketFactory.java index f9a5585a3..fb36edcda 100644 --- a/java/org/apache/tomcat/util/net/jsse/JSSESocketFactory.java +++ b/java/org/apache/tomcat/util/net/jsse/JSSESocketFactory.java @@ -283,13 +283,12 @@ public class JSSESocketFactory implements ServerSocketFactory, SSLUtil { * Gets the SSL server's keystore password. */ protected String getKeystorePassword() { - String keyPass = endpoint.getKeyPass(); - if (keyPass == null) { - keyPass = DEFAULT_KEY_PASS; - } String keystorePass = endpoint.getKeystorePass(); if (keystorePass == null) { - keystorePass = keyPass; + keystorePass = endpoint.getKeyPass(); + } + if (keystorePass == null) { + keystorePass = DEFAULT_KEY_PASS; } return keystorePass; } -- 2.11.0